These are great … WebA room-within-a-room is definitely as close as you can get. The principle is that the walls of the inner room, then the air chamber between the rooms, then the walls of the outer room, all contribute some amount of attenuation. Treating the walls of a regular room will make recordings sound better but doesnt knock decibels off in the same way. 2.
